在前端开发中,onClick函数是一个常用的事件处理函数,用于在用户点击特定元素时触发执行一段代码。然而,在某些情况下,我们可能会发现onClick函数在材料表中被多次触发,而不是只触发一次。
造成onClick函数多次触发的原因可能是事件冒泡或事件捕获机制的影响。事件冒泡是指在HTML文档中,当一个元素触发了某个事件时,该事件会向上层元素进行传递,直到传递到文档的根元素。而事件捕获则是相反的过程,事件从文档的根元素逐层向下传递,直到传递到触发事件的元素。
为了解决onClick函数多次触发的问题,我们可以通过以下方式进行处理:
function onClick(event) {
event.stopPropagation();
// 执行其他代码
}
对于前端开发中的onClick函数多次触发问题,以上是一些常见的解决方法。具体的应用场景和推荐的腾讯云相关产品取决于具体业务需求和技术栈,可以根据实际情况选择适合的解决方案。
相关链接:
领取专属 10元无门槛券
手把手带您无忧上云